Description
Records of Southern California-based gay erotic magazine Stroke, bulk 1980-1997, including model release keys, photographic prints, negatives, slides, artwork, press releases, erotic studio film stills, and reader-contributed letters and polaroids.
Background
Stroke was a 100-page glossy gay erotic magazine based in Southern California and produced between 1980 and 1997. The content included photosets, fiction, reviews, artwork, and reader contributions in the form of photographs and personal stories.The Stroke Story

Availability
Records containing the unpublished names and contact information of models have been separated into restricted boxes. Consult an archivist with questions concerning access.
